WebA mean copper concentration of 10.9 pmol/10 6 cells (standard deviation 3.7) was measured in human leukocytes ( Hinks et al., 1983 ). The normal concentration of copper in plasma is around 1 mg/L, ranging up to about 1.5 mg/L ( Bergomi et al., 1997; Ford, 2000; Romero et al., 2002; Arredondo et al., 2008 ). WebIn a healthy body the ideal ratio of serum copper:zinc is between 0.7:1 and 1:1. In a recent pilot study undertaken by Stuckey, Walsh, and Lambert, into the effectiveness of targeted nutritional therapy in the treatment of mental illness, serum copper:zinc ratio was seen as high as 2:1 in patients clinically diagnosed with mental illness.
